Luke 12:15-21

JuliaSmith(i) 15 And he said to them, See, and watch yourselves from covetousness: for not in the abounding to any one of his possessions is his life. 16 And he spake a parable to them, saying, The farm of a certain rich man bore well: 17 And he calculated in himself, saying, What shall I do, for I have not where I shall collect together my fruits? 18 And he said, This will I do: I will pull down my stores, and build greater; and there will I collect all my produce and my good things. 19 And I will say to my soul, Soul, thou hast many good things laid up for many years; rest, eat, drink, be gladdened. 20 And God said to him, O foolish one, this night they require thy soul from thee: and what thou hast prepared, to whom shall it be? 21 So he treasuring up for himself, and not rich toward God.
